Transaction ff577b8bbbee0685e424f09a4ab8b941b04675d1912955f1bcc22852bf2c583f

31 Input
2 Outputs
  • ff577b8bbbee0685e424f09a4ab8b941b04675d1912955f1bcc22852bf2c583f:0
  • value  116124354
    address  35UNmoRCafgXSpNL7y5U19GK67sbquPysA
  • ff577b8bbbee0685e424f09a4ab8b941b04675d1912955f1bcc22852bf2c583f:1
  • value  100000
    address  355gubKZeMnn9aF3pVP95rzj3uTDxwXyXr